  1. Municipal House (Obecní dům) in Prague is the city's foremost Art Nouveau building, and one of the finest in Europe. It is situated on Republic Square next to the Powder Gate Tower, at the entrance to the Old Town.   7. Today the Municipal House houses a cultural centre with concert halls, exhibition venues, restaurants and cafés. It is the perfect place to experience Art Nouveau Prague , more modern than the picturesque medieval and baroque buildings, enjoy a show or treat yourself to a gourmet snack or sumptuous dinner.
